I wonder if somebody can help.
I have installed EU 1.09 on windows 2000 sp2.

Game runs ok EXCEPT when I try to save a game, it crashes
and goes back to the desktop. The game is saved, but trying
to load it doesn't work as it is somehow corrupted and just won't
give you the option to start the saved game.

I have removed EU and reinstalled it to no avail.

Any idea of what could be causing this and how to fix it?
